How they compare
Brazil currently reports 61.1% against 35.4% in Latin America & the Caribbean (IDA & IBRD countries), a difference of 25.7%.
That makes Brazil's figure about 1.7 times Latin America & the Caribbean (IDA & IBRD countries)'s.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 47 shared years of data; in 1979 it was Brazil ahead.
Brazil ranks 31st and Latin America & the Caribbean (IDA & IBRD countries) ranks 31st of 198 countries.
Brazil has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

About this data
Computer, communications and other services include such activities as international telecommunications, and postal and courier services; computer data; news-related service transactions between residents and nonresidents; construction services; royalties and license fees; miscellaneous business, professional, and technical services; and personal, cultural, and recreational services.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of service exports which are commercial services provided by residents to non-residents.
